Flydalsjuvet is one of many spectacular viewpoints in Norway. This lookout is located near a pulpit and is one of the most common images with which Norway tries to attract tourism to its country. This is not surprising, as the view from here is truly breathtaking.Looking down, one can see the beautiful town of Geiranger with the fjord of the same name, while if one looks up, the eye is drawn to the mountain and waterfalls that leave an indelible impression.For those who suffer from vertigo, there is another viewpoint further down, where one can enjoy a less vertiginous view. However, if you are prepared for some excitement, climbing the sheer platform is truly an unforgettable experience. It is absolutely worth it.
